공지
MS Access와 Firebird의 차이
[질문] MS Access와 Firebird의 차이 | |||||
작성자 |
이용벽(dynamo2000) |
작성일 |
2016-10-14 17:51:13 |
조회수 |
6,666 |
---|
(다른 사이트에서 질문했는데 답을 못 얻어서 여기에 다시 올립니다)
아래와 같은 Case에 대해 차이가 발생하는지 궁금해서 질문을 하고자 합니다. Case A : MS Access 파일을 설치하고 ODBC를 통해 다수 Client가 네트워크로 접속 Case B : Firebird를 설치하고 ZEOS를 통해 다수 Client가 네트워크로 접속
Select * from DBfile where .....형태의 Command를 실행시킬 때 A, B 두가지 경우에 성능, 특히 속도면에서 차이가 나는 것인가요?
질문을 하는 이유는, 현재 A의 형태로 DB를 운영하고 있는데 동시 사용할 때 속도가 느려지는 문제가 있어서 개선이 요구되는 상황이라 B형태가 해결방법이 되는지 알고 싶어서 입니다.
B를 구현하려면 여러가지 Study도 해야하고 시간과 노력이 많이 들어가기 때문에 방향 설정이 중요하니까요.
|
네 충분히 해결방법이 됩니다. 엑세스가 가지고 있는 많은 문제점중에 큰것들이 질문자님이 격고 있는 상황인데요.. 엑세스 자체가 용량이 커지거나 동시 접속자가 많으면 성능이 많이 저하된다고들 합니다.
시스템 규모가 어느정도 인지는 모르겟지만 파이어버드를 비롯하여 다른 RDBMS 를 사용한다면 그런 문제를 해결할수 있습니다.
Zeos 를 언급 하시는거 보니 응용프로그램은 델파이로 만드시는거 같은데 Zeos 도 나름 괜찮긴 합니다만 가능하다면 다른 라이브러리를 사용하시는것도 괜찮을겁니다.
그리고 파이어버드를 비롯하여 다른것들도 해당 문제를 해결할수 있으니 다른것들도 살펴보시고요.
( 델파이+Zeos+Firebird 조합은 많이 쓰고 있는 트리이긴 합니다. ^^ )